Switching in the British government. The Vice Prime Minister and Housing Minister Angela Rayner, resigned, two days after admitting that she had not paid a sufficient amount of taxes when buying an apartment, according to an exchange of cards with Prime Minister Keir Starmer published this Friday, September 5.
“I decided to give up my duties as Vice Prime Minister and Minister of Housing (…), as well as the position of vice president of the Labor Party,” wrote the elected official in an exchange of letters with Prime Minister Keir Starmer after several days of controversy.
This figure in the left wing of the work, 45, said that “the depth decision (SA) has not sought additional specialized tax advice”, and assumes “the total responsibility of this error”, linked to the purchase of an apartment.
An independent report by the Government Ethics Advisor, to which he had reported his situation, concluded this Friday that he had “violated the code” of ministerial conduct.
40,000 pounds unpaid tax sterling at Taxman
He would have saved 40,000 pounds of pounds sterling (46,050 euros) of taxes linked to the acquisition of this accommodation, by eliminating his name from the titles owned by another property of ownership located in his constituency. Consequently, the new apartment was officially its only property. In his letter accepting his resignation, Keir Starmer, “very sad,” told Angela Rayner that he would continue to be “an important figure” of the Labor Party, in surveys difficulties for a year only after his arrival to power.
Often attacked by the conservative media, Angela Rayner left school without a diploma and, at age 16, became a single mother. He discovered trade unionism and then politics after working in social, and uploaded the staircase until it became number two of the party.
